McKibben to speak Sept. 21 at natural resources group meeting
MIDDLEBURY — Environmentalists from around Vermont are invited to the Vermont Natural Resources Council’s annual meeting on Thursday, Sept. 21, at Middlebury College’s Kirk Alumni Center for food, fun and festivities. The event runs from 5:30 to 7:30 p.m.
This year’s VNRC Annual Meeting will feature Bill McKibben, founder of 350.org, Middlebury College distinguished scholar and Ripton resident. McKibben will speak about embracing local action to address global challenges.
He will also introduce fellow Ripton resident Warren King, a dedicated environmentalist and recipient of this year’s Arthur Gibb Award for Individual Leadership.
